Description

OverviewThe EFL50-6-HV-PRO adopts world-leading high-voltage Lithium-ion power combined with advanced PMSM (Permanent Magnet Synchronous Motor) technology. These high-capacity forklifts ensure high performance, long running time, and safety while aligning with the current trend of green and sustainable development. High-voltage Li-ion batteries enable more power delivery to motors, improving acceleration and travel speeds for high-capacity trucks. PMSMs complement this with rapid response times, swiftly reaching required speeds and torques. This combination provides stable and strong power output, giving high-capacity trucks excellent climbing capabilities. The high-voltage model offers a 1.5-2 times performance improvement over the low-voltage model, demonstrating a 100% improvement in travel speed for high voltage models in laden and unladen conditions, and a 45% faster lifting speed. High PerformanceHigh-voltage Li-ion batteries have high energy density and can store more electrical energy within a compact volume. These batteries boast an impressive cycle life of up to 4000 cycles, ensuring long-term durability and minimizing the need for battery replacements. The PMSMs incorporate advanced control technology to optimize motor efficiency, offering higher energy conversion efficiency and reducing energy waste. Equipped with fast charging capabilities, the high-voltage models support 1C charging rating, allowing them to be fully charged in as fast as 1-1.2 hours, minimizing downtime and maximizing productivity. Energy EfficiencyThe central controlling module - VCU (Vehicle Control Unit) extends the safety of the high-voltage forklifts. VCU provides precise control and real-time monitoring of critical parameters to ensure the truck operates within safe limits. It features turn speed control, adjusting the forklift's speed based on the turning angle, ensuring stability during turns. An over-speed alarm alerts the operator if the forklift exceeds the safe speed limit. The high-capacity forklift mast is equipped with a hydraulic buffering system that ensures smooth lifting and lowering of loads. Safety AssuredThe high-capacity trucks utilize three distinct cooling systems to ensure optimal performance and reliability. Two water cooling systems are employed for the motor and the battery, while an oil cooling system is dedicated to the hydraulics system. The upgraded 2-in-1 water cooling unit simplifies pipeline layout, improving system efficiency and reducing potential leakage points while maintaining excellent cooling performance. Smart and Reliable Strategy for Thermal ManagementOperating at a higher voltage allows the battery to be designed with fewer individual cells. The integrated battery pack design further streamlines the structure, improving reliability while reducing maintenance complexity and potential failure points. Key components including the motor, controller, and in-house developed battery are all IP67 rated and equipped with water-cooling, ensuring stable performance under demanding conditions. Low MaintenanceAs fully electric trucks powered by lithium-ion batteries, these forklifts produce zero emissions during operation, eliminating exposure to toxic fumes. Unlike lead-acid batteries, lithium-ion batteries do not risk hazardous spills, contributing to a cleaner and safer indoor working environment. SustainabilityExperience uninterrupted productivity through rain, puddles, and damp conditions with the overall IPX4 rating, plus an exceptional IP67 rating for high-voltage components. Engineered to withstand harsh temperatures, high-capacity trucks offer an ambient temperature range of -20โ„ƒ~40โ„ƒ. Battery heating when charging comes as a standard function for high capacity models, activated when the surrounding temperature is below zero. Strong AdaptabilityThe EFL40/45/50/55-HV PRO offers compact sizes while delivering enhanced performance over low-voltage forklift models. Their single front wheel design allows maneuverability in tighter spaces, making them ideal for industries like steel manufacturing, automotive, and heavy machinery production. About the EFL50-6-HV-PROThe EFL40/45/50/55-HV PRO marks a breakthrough in heavy-duty electric forklift technology, bringing together EPโ€™s high-voltage Li-ion system and advanced PMSM for unmatched efficiency and performance. The high-voltage battery (309V/173Ah LFP) delivers up to 6 hours of continuous operation and supports 1C charging, achieving a full charge in just one hour. Its intelligent thermal management system integrates dual water cooling and oil cooling, maintaining optimal component temperature and ensuring long-term reliability. Operators benefit from a spacious, ergonomic cabin with fingertip controls, adjustable suspension seating, and excellent visibility. Optional add-ons include radar and camera systems, air conditioning, LED lighting packages, and a full or half-cabin for harsh climates. With zero emissions, low maintenance, and up to 15% energy savings compared to traditional AC systems, the EFL40/45/50/55-HV PRO sets a new benchmark for sustainable heavy-duty material handling.
